The Accountant is responsible for supporting the day-to-day financial operations of the company, with primary focus on accounts payable, payroll processing, and general ledger support. This role ensures accurate and timely processing of vendor and subcontractor invoices, payroll for hourly and salaried employees (including certified payroll and prevailing wage requirements where applicable), and month-end reconciliations that support job costing across active projects.
This position works closely with Project Managers, field supervisors, and the accounting team to maintain accurate job cost data and audit-ready documentation.
Accounts Payable
- Process vendor and subcontractor invoices, matching to purchase orders and/or job cost codes
- Verify coding accuracy for job costing (project, phase, cost type) before posting
- Prepare and process weekly/biweekly check runs, ACH payments, and wire requests
- Reconcile vendor statements and resolve discrepancies or disputed invoices
- Maintain W-9 records and assist with 1099 preparation at year-end
- Respond to vendor inquiries regarding payment status
- Monitor AP aging and flag past-due items for review
- Collect, review, and process weekly or biweekly timesheets/time entries, including certified payroll data if applicable
- Verify job cost allocation of labor hours across projects
- Process payroll runs, including calculating overtime, prevailing wage rates, union fringe benefits, and multi-state withholding where relevant
- Prepare and submit union benefit and certified payroll reports
- Reconcile payroll registers to general ledger postings
- Assist with garnishments, benefit deductions, and PTO/leave balance tracking
- Support quarterly and annual payroll tax filings (941s, state unemployment, W-2s)
- Perform bank and credit card reconciliations
- Assist with month-end close tasks, including account reconciliations and supporting schedules
- Support job cost reporting by reconciling subledgers (AP, payroll) to the general ledger
- Prepare sales/use tax filings
- Help prepare backup documentation for audits
- Maintain organized, audit-ready files for AP and payroll documentation
